Here’s this week’s instalment of Blogger Behind the Blog where I interview a blogger all about their reasons for blogging and what it means to them. This week I’m joined by Joanna from Joanna Victoria.

Blogger Behind the Blog {Joanna Victoria}

Here’s Joanna with more about her blogging life:

Where did your blog name come from?

I really struggled to come up with a blog name when I first started blogging in 2012 so I just used my name and it has just stuck.

When did you start your blog and why?

I started blogging back in 2012 as a hobby whilst looking for work. Since having Blake I’ve gone from a lifestyle to a parenting and lifestyle blog and enjoy sharing our lives as a family of 3.

What did you do before you blogged?

I worked as a Nursery Assistant than I become unemployed so set up my blog whilst looking for work until I found a job working in a local kids toys/clothing shop. My blog has become more than a hobby since having Blake.

What was your first post?

It took me a while to write my first post as I never quite liked what I wrote. In the end I settled on a little introduction – New Beginnings.

What inspires you to blog?

I love reading other blogs for ideas, however I also get ideas pop into my head while I’m in the shower or last thing at night. I also get ideas from my own experiences or from what I have read.

What post has had the best response, which post are you most proud of and which post did you enjoy writing the most?

I was surprised that my post Home Decor and Organisation Plans is my most popular. I guess everyone loves a bit of organisation in the new year.

I’m most proud of writing Stress, Anxiety and Me even though it doesn’t have many views. I felt I had to write down how I was feeling and hopefully someone would relate to how I feel. For me, admitting how I feel is something I really struggle with.

Have any of your posts not had the response that you expected?

As with anything I think that you’re going to get that happen from time to time so yes.

Where do you see your blog in a year’s time?

I’d definitely love to be earning more from my blog. I’m starting to write more personal posts as I feel that I’ve not written enough about my experiences of parenting as I would have liked. I’d like to hope that my blog grows and that I have more people who relate to my experiences.

What is your favourite thing about blogging?

That I have my own little space on the net to share my thoughts and experiences. I have had some fab opportunities from blogging and also have made some blog friends that I chat to regularly even though I’ve yet to meet them.

…and your least favourite?

Trying to be organised I’m not the best at it and need to sort out a proper schedule for getting blogging done.

What’s the best blog post you have ever read?

I can honestly say that it’s not one can answer as I have read so many fab posts from so many other bloggers so really can’t pick one.

What blog do you love to read and why?

There are so many blogs I love to read my two favourites at the moment are:

Sparkles and Stretchmarks by Hayley

I love reading their honest posts on parenting.

Do you do anything differently now to when you started blogging?

I’m a lot more pickier with brands I work with and make sure they are right fit for my blog. I’m the same when it comes to sponsored/guest posts too and how much I get paid. Back when I first started blogging getting items to review and paid posts was all new to me so I never knew what to accept and what not to.

Is blogging what you expected it to be?

Definitely not, I started as a hobby and as I’ve said the idea of working with brands on reviews/paid work was all new to me. I never knew that you could do that with blogging at the time.

What’s been your favourite blog collaboration to date?

I’ve worked with some lovely brands and I have to be honest and say I can’t pick a favourite.

Are there any brands you would love to work with, why?

I’d love to work with BumpPR, I’ve heard that they are lovely to work with. Other than that there are such a wide range of other brands and PR companies some I’ve not heard of so it’s lovely when I get approached and think “wow, that’s a great brand”.

Have you had any blogging fails so far?

Only not being organised and/or having writers block which has made me on a few occasions want to give up.

What is your biggest blogging hope, dream or ambition?

To be able to earn a full time wage from blogging. It would be amazing to do so as writing is always something that is a passion of mine.

What do you do when you’re not blogging?

Running around after my crazy child. My life is centred around him so when I am not blogging and he is in bed I’ll get into bed and read a book or watch something on Netflix.

and lastly, tell us all a random fact about yourself.

At the age of 16 I got so drunk at a friends 16th that I ended up fracturing my foot. I’ve never drank so much since.
